338
The Fridges at Toko-Ri.

Posted by: J.J. Sefton at January 23, 2019 04:42 PM (/9p9e)

339 331 304 The Fridge on the River Kwai
Posted by: wth at January 23, 2019
*
*
The Fridges at Toko-Ri
Posted by: Wolfus Aurelius at January 23, 2019 04:41 PM (7MRhd)

Nice

Posted by: torabora at January 23, 2019 04:47 PM (Y274z)


It will bring twerking from the radial priest.

Posted by: J.J. Sefton at January 23, 2019 04:47 PM (/9p9e)

402 363
If Twitter didn't exist would leftwing lunatics send death threats by mail, with letters cut out of magazines?

Posted by: Northernlurker, but call me Teem at January 23, 2019 04:44 PM (MkcN1)


That would be a good hack on a twitter phone. The moment the person hits post it converts the regular text to magazine cut out text.
